Making Smart Investments

The first rule of designing a nursery on a budget is to invest wisely. Spend on items of lasting value like a sturdy crib, a comfortable rocking chair, and durable storage options rather than splurging on trendy décor that your baby will quickly outgrow. Also, consider buying second-hand or discounted items that are still in good condition. This approach can drastically reduce your overall nursery design budget.

Creative and Cost-Effective Decor

Decorating your nursery creatively yet cost-effectively can be a delightful experience. Here are some ideas to beautify your nursery without spending a fortune:

  • DIY Artwork: Personalize the nursery with homemade art. This could be anything from painted canvas to fun wall decals.
  • Repurposed Items: Think outside the box and repurpose items you already have. An old ladder can be painted and used as a bookshelf, or an antique mirror can be a unique piece of nursery art.
  • Multifunctional Furniture: Invest in furniture that serves multiple functions, such as a crib that can be converted into a toddler bed or a changing table that also offers storage.

Functional Nursery Decor: Go Green, Go Natural

Incorporating natural elements into your nursery design not only gives the space a fresh and calming ambiance but is also cost-effective. You can bring nature into your nursery by:

  • Sizeable Houseplants: Not only do they filter and freshen your nursery’s air, but also add an aesthetically pleasing touch. Do ensure that the plants are non-toxic and safe for children.
  • Nature-Inspired Art: Framed botanical prints, animal sketches, or landscape paintings can add a refreshing natural touch to your nursery.
  • Natural Fabrics: Opt for organic cotton, bamboo, or linen for your baby’s bedding and curtains, which are non-toxic, soft, and breathable.

Getting the Maximum from Minimalism

Minimalist designs have received much attention recently – the less-is-more concept can be just as beautiful. A minimalist nursery can still be warm, inviting, and functional, plus it comes with the bonus of potentially saving you some money. Here’s how minimalist misleads can inspire your nursery design:

  • Neutral Color Palette: Stick to a limited palette of calming and harmonious colors.
  • Essential Furniture Only: Keep the furniture to a bare minimum— only what’s essential for the baby’s needs. High functionality should trump high aesthetics.
  • Clear Space: Uncluttered spaces give a sense of openness and calmness; ideal for nurturing your baby’s growth.

Where to Shop for Your Nursery Needs

The next big question you’re likely to have is – Where can you source these budget-friendly nursery items? There are many online and offline stores that cater to various budget needs. For instance, IKEA, Amazon Nursery, and Target have an extensive collection of affordable nursery essentials. Local thrift stores, neighborhood garage sales, and online marketplaces like Facebook Marketplace and Craigslist can also be gold mines for steals and deals on second-hand items.
